For those seeking protection beyond the standard warranty period, extended warranties and service contracts offer additional peace of mind. These are typically purchased separately and can significantly lengthen the duration of coverage.
Extended warranties are often similar to the original warranty coverage but cover a larger period of time. They are useful for expensive products or items that are subject to wear and tears. Although similar, service agreements may provide additional services like routine maintenance or prioritised repair.

Understanding what is and isn't covered under a warranty is crucial for consumers. Coverage can vary widely between different warranties and products.
The warranty duration is usually stated clearly and can vary from a couple of months to a number of years. Some warranties may have limitations based on usage, for example, mileage.
The scope of coverage generally includes:
As the warranty period continues, the scope of coverage will often decrease. For instance, an auto warranty may cover more components the first time around than later on.

What determines the value of extended warranties?
For high-value items prone to expensive repairs, an extended warranty might provide peace of mind and financial protection. In the case of many consumer electronic and appliance products, the costs may be greater than the potential benefits. It's important to read the terms carefully and consider your specific circumstances before purchasing an extended warranty.
